Friedman Kaplan Advises Satellogic in Investment by Liberty Strategic Capital

January 18, 2022

Friedman Kaplan represented sub-meter resolution satellite imagery collection leader Satellogic in connection with a $150 million investment by private equity firm Liberty Strategic Capital (“Liberty”), founded and led by former U.S. Treasury Secretary Steven T. Mnuchin.

Satellogic’s previously announced business combination with Cantor Fitzgerald’s special purpose acquisition vehicle CF Acquisition Corp. V (“CFV”) and Liberty’s private placement commitment will support Satellogic in its plan to scale its constellation to remap the full surface of the Earth in sub-meter resolution, enabling a host of commercial, sustainability, and government applications. Additionally, Mr. Mnuchin will join Satellogic’s Board of Directors as Chairman along with Howard Lutnick, Chairman and CEO of Cantor Fitzgerald and CFV, who will join as a Director.

Founded in 2010, Satellogic is building the first scalable, fully automated Earth observation platform with the goal of providing daily remaps of the entire planet at high resolution, providing accessible and affordable solutions for customers and democratizing access to geospatial data to help solve pressing global sustainability issues like climate change, energy supply, and food security.

Greenberg Traurig, LLP represented Satellogic together with Friedman Kaplan. Paul, Weiss, Rifkind, Wharton & Garrison LLP advised Liberty, and Hughes Hubbard & Reed LLP represented CFV.

Partners Gregg S. Lerner and Asaf Reindel led Friedman Kaplan’s representation of Satellogic in the negotiation of the business combination agreement with CFV as well in connection with the private placement of equity with Liberty. Friedman Kaplan has also advised Satellogic as outside corporate counsel in connection with prior debt and equity financings and other strategic transactions as well as general corporate matters.
